Dear King, your gold

Will make you grow old

For no love can it give you

Dear peasant, you slave

You live in a cave

Your king no longer cares

Dear poet, you dream

Your thoughts are a stream

They're always flowing past you

Dear child, you play

And sadly one day

All of your fun will end

Dear lovers, you kiss

And one day you'll miss

The other when they are gone

Dear actor, you pose

The real never shows

You're always behind a mask

Dear widow, you weep

Your hurt is so deep

Alone you will be all your life

Dear parent you worry

You're in a hurry

Afraid you child will end up like you

Dear teacher, you hope

With antics you cope

To make our lives better in the end

Dear preacher you pray

For a world in decay

Many will never see the light

Dear leader you hold

Onto hope and don't fold

We all look to you as a guide

Dear nation, you're lost

It's all come at a cost

You've been going down hill for years
